Community Room & Other Meeting Room Reservations
The meeting rooms of the Oklahoma City Community Foundation are available for charitable organizations associated with the Community Foundation to utilize for meetings and educational presentations. These rooms are appropriate for business meetings of boards or committees, short-duration training and presentation sessions and small receptions for awareness-building or networking.
